Output faa0e1b03076244c7707b20c3c30d29586f4b2b2498f2028937d72626e43104f:1

value
1188804881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4bdd761035915ebe059ea3f99c93c84ad18567a OP_EQUAL
address
3M5tbcp1wxH1SJxfYpdfW4EjpRcKG1FFnd
transaction
faa0e1b03076244c7707b20c3c30d29586f4b2b2498f2028937d72626e43104f
confirmations
414204
spent
true